Brundle’s verdict: Tyres & tensions at F1's anniversary

Every time I leave a Grand Prix venue at the moment I mentally tick the box of another race somehow safely delivered, and the 70th anniversary race at Silverstone was number five in what looks hopefully to be 15/16 races largely in Europe and the Middle East, if we can keep it all rolling. I'm personally conflicted about the latest race on Sunday. It was good to see the jeopardy and uncertainty created by the softer Pirelli compounds around the brutally long and high-speed turns of Silverstone, but at the same time tyres opening up and blistering within a handful of laps and less than 40 miles, and being absolutely the deciding factor of the race, is less than satisfying to say the least....
